Letswave - an EEG signal-processing toolbox
Letswave is a Matlab EEG signal-processing toolbox developed to perform fast multi-subject analyses of electrophysiological data, in particular, stimulus-evoked EEG responses such as event-related brain potentials (ERPs), event-related synchronization and desynchronisation (ERD and ERS), and EEG frequency tagging.
